Brick mortar replacement services involve removing and replacing damaged or deteriorated brickwork on a building’s exterior. Over time, exposure to weather elements, settling, or structural shifts can cause bricks to crack, loosen, or crumble. When this happens, replacing the affected bricks helps restore the appearance and integrity of the wall. Professional contractors use specialized techniques to carefully remove the compromised bricks without damaging surrounding materials, then install new bricks that match the existing structure in color and style. This process ensures that the building maintains its aesthetic appeal while also reinforcing its overall stability.

This service is particularly valuable for addressing common problems such as cracked or spalling bricks, mortar joints that have deteriorated, or sections of the wall that have shifted or become unstable. These issues can lead to water infiltration, mold growth, and further structural damage if left unattended. Brick mortar replacement helps prevent these concerns by sealing gaps and restoring the wall’s ability to withstand environmental stresses. It also improves curb appeal, making it a practical choice for homeowners who want to maintain or enhance the value of their property.

Properties that typically benefit from brick mortar replacement include older homes with original brick exteriors, historic buildings requiring careful preservation, and modern residences with brick facades. Commercial buildings, apartment complexes, and townhouses with brickwork may also need this service to address wear and tear over time. Homeowners often consider mortar replacement when noticing crumbling mortar joints, loose bricks, or signs of water damage around their exterior walls. Recognizing these signs early can help prevent more extensive and costly repairs in the future.

The overview below groups typical Brick Mortar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Fairfax, VA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- typical costs for minor brick mortar replacement range from $250-$600 for many smaller jobs. Many routine repairs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of the damage and the size of the area.

Moderate Projects - mid-sized replacements, such as sections of a wall or larger patches, usually cost between $600-$2,000. Fewer projects reach into the higher end of this range unless additional work or materials are needed.

Full Wall Replacement - replacing an entire brick wall or large sections can range from $2,000-$5,000 or more. Larger, more complex projects with extensive damage tend to fall into this higher price band.

Complete Masonry Overhaul - comprehensive brick replacement for entire facades or multiple structures can exceed $5,000. Such projects are less common and typically involve significant labor and material costs, handled by local contractors experienced in large-scale work.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is involved in brick mortar replacement? Brick mortar replacement typically involves removing old or damaged mortar joints and applying new mortar to restore the stability and appearance of brick structures.

When should I consider replacing brick mortar? Replacement is usually recommended if mortar joints are cracked, crumbling, or deteriorated, which can compromise the integrity of the brickwork.

Are there different types of mortar suitable for replacement? Yes, various mortar types are available to match the existing brickwork’s style and function, and local contractors can help select the best option.

Can brick mortar replacement improve the appearance of my building? Yes, replacing old mortar can enhance the visual appeal by restoring clean, even joints and a fresh look to the brick surface.
